Frequently Asked Questions About Kathryn L. Gatford

What is Maternal-Fetal Medicine, and how does Kathryn L. Gatford specialize in this field?

Maternal-Fetal Medicine focuses on the health of both the mother and the fetus during pregnancy. Kathryn L. Gatford specializes in managing high-risk pregnancies, fetal abnormalities, and maternal medical conditions that may impact pregnancy.

What are some common reasons for a referral to Kathryn L. Gatford's Maternal-Fetal Medicine practice?

Referrals to Kathryn L. Gatford often include cases of advanced maternal age, multiple gestations, pre-existing medical conditions in the mother, fetal growth restriction, and a history of pregnancy complications.

What diagnostic tests and procedures does Kathryn L. Gatford offer to assess maternal and fetal health?

Kathryn L. Gatford offers a range of diagnostic tests such as ultrasound scans, amniocentesis, chorionic villus sampling (CVS), fetal echocardiography, and non-stress tests to monitor the well-being of both the mother and the fetus.

How does Kathryn L. Gatford work with obstetricians and other healthcare providers to provide comprehensive care?

Kathryn L. Gatford collaborates closely with obstetricians, genetic counselors, neonatologists, and other specialists to develop individualized care plans for high-risk pregnancies, ensuring the best possible outcomes for both mother and baby.

What are some common concerns that pregnant patients may have when referred to a Maternal-Fetal Medicine specialist like Kathryn L. Gatford?

Pregnant patients may have concerns about the impact of their medical conditions on the pregnancy, the risk of preterm birth, the need for specialized monitoring, and the potential need for interventions to ensure a healthy pregnancy and delivery.
